119. Internal Meaning of Lamentations (11)
1-3 The church and its doctrine from the Word, which had been dominant, but now enslaved and laid waste. (3)
4-5 All of its truths and goods are perverted. (3, 16)
6 There is no power against the hells. (3)
7-11 All things of the church have been devastated, and hence it is in evils and falsities. (3)
